Dr Samuel Ghani

Co-Founder of Rejuvence
MBBS BSc MRCSEd MScAesth FRCEM

Dr Ghani is one of the co-founder of Rejuvence Clinic and VASER Liposuction and J-Plazty (Renuvion) lead. He also has a special interest in Thread Lifts and an official provider of the Spring Thread™.

Dr Ghani qualified as doctor in 2004 from Guy’s King’s and St Thomas’ Medical and Dental Schools. He has been registered as a Medical Doctor with General Medical Council since 2005. Dr Ghani has undertaken surgical training at numerous central London hospitals, including Guy’s and St Thomas’ Hospital and Kings College. 

He has gained experience in General Surgery, Vascular Surgery, Orthopaedics and Cardiothoracics. Dr Ghani has also gained significant experience in Plastic Surgery at the Royal Free Hospital and Great Ormond Street Hospital.

He completed membership with the Royal College of Surgeons of Edinburgh in 2007 and has published research in a variety of medical journals and presented at national and international scientific meetings. Dr Ghani has recently obtained a Masters in Aesthetic Medicine (Distinction) and is amongst the first few aesthetic doctors in the country to hold this prestigious degree awarded by the University of London. He completed his thesis on the use of platelet rich plasma in aesthetic and anti-ageing medicine and has a huge interest in the use and expansion of this technology. Dr Ghani has been providing aesthetic treatments for the last 7 years.
